/**
* Gets the number of items contained in the dataset.
*
* @return the number of items contained in the dataset.
*/
unsigned long randomx_dataset_item_count();
/**
* Initializes dataset items.
*
* Note: In order to use the Dataset, all items from 0 to (RANDOMX_DATASET_ITEMS - 1) must be initialized.
* Note: In order to use the Dataset, all items from 0 to (randomx_dataset_item_count() - 1) must be initialized.
* This may be done by several calls to this function using non-overlapping item sequences.
*
* @param dataset is a pointer to a previously allocated randomx_dataset structure. Must not be NULL.
@ -95,6 +102,16 @@ randomx_dataset *randomx_alloc_dataset(randomx_flags flags);
*/
void randomx_init_dataset(randomx_dataset *dataset, randomx_cache *cache, unsigned long startItem, unsigned long itemCount);
/**
* Returns a pointer to the internal memory buffer of the dataset structure. The size
* of the internal memory buffer is randomx_dataset_item_count() * RANDOMX_DATASET_ITEM_SIZE.
*
* @param dataset is dataset is a pointer to a previously allocated randomx_dataset structure. Must not be NULL.
*
* @return Pointer to the internal memory buffer of the dataset structure.
*/
void *randomx_get_dataset_memory(randomx_dataset *dataset);
